When I was young, my mom said I would eat anything. This still rings true today. My relationship with exercise started much later in life. In my early 20s, I decided I wanted to get fit and joined the YMCA. I started working out regularly and started to feel really good. But then...
...life happened, and I got pregnant and stopped working out.
In my mid 30s, I started to notice some unpleasant changes in my body. I got married and began the fat-and-happy years, gaining weight. Through these years, I was cooking for my family. I tried to be healthy, but when you are busy and on a budget, you can’t always cook the healthiest meals. This is where my food and exercise worlds collided.
I decided I wanted to become strong and joined the Bourbon Barrel CrossFit gym. I was way out of my element at first, but I enjoyed the challenge. I became much stronger, but I was still gaining weight. I was bigger after joining Crossfit than before I started. I made excuses that it was because my muscles were getting so big. Yeah, right!

I needed to take a hard look at what was going wrong. I did some research and noticed a friend of mine had been posting on Facebook about her journey to a fit life. I discovered she was doing the 21 Day Fix and immediately decided it was something that could fit into my life. I enjoyed seeing all her success and how great she was doing.
The 21 Day Fix combines diet with portion control and exercise. You receive food boxes that your food must fit into to help you control how much you eat. I talked my husband into doing it with me so we could keep each other accountable. When our box arrived, I was unimpressed. The food boxes were very small. I thought we were going to starve. My sweet husband told me to relax and try it. He got out all the boxes and began making a salad following the rules. Like I said, he is sweet. To my surprise, I quickly realized that you get a lot of food. After being on the 21 Day Fix for a week, I realized I hadn’t been eating healthfully at all. I was now eating many more fruits and vegetables than I ever had, and I was feeling better for it.

The 21 Day Fix requires you to exercise seven days a week for 30 minutes. I was already doing Crossfit five days a week, so this just forced me to add two more days into my routine. Since the workouts are only 30 minutes, there really isn’t an excuse for not exercising. I changed the frequency of my Crossfit workout to three days and did the 21 Day Fix videos at home on the other days. I finally began to see results, and the former me started to come back. My clothes started to fit again. Hallelujah! I could see more muscle definition, which was great. I have worked to become stronger, and it feels good to see those strong muscles. This plan has really helped me combine two things I really enjoy: food and exercise. You can’t have one without the other. If you do, you are canceling out your hard work.
Now, I’m not saying I don’t have days when I allow myself a little treat. Without those treats every now and again, I think I would fail. But eating healthier and cleaner overall has made cooking enjoyable again. I have eliminated things in my diet that I thought were a necessity, such as sugar and butter. I also reduced my intake of carbs and actually feel so much better without them. I had no idea how much I was consuming before this change.
These healthier choices have become the new normal for my family. My husband has enjoyed most of our meals, and working out at home is something we can all do together. I love being able to work out with my husband. We really try to push each other. My 7-year-old son will even join in on a few exercises. I hope this helps him to be a healthier person as he grows up. I want to teach him healthy habits.
This change has really been good for me. I have lost weight and plan to keep it off. My main goal is to continue to be healthy and enjoy getting older. I didn’t want to continue to get older and be unhealthy. I want to live as long as I can and enjoy my life with my family.
